Kathleen Latimer

 

Kathleen Latimer

Kathleen has recently joined Upper Quartile with six years experience in economic and social development with a private consultancy practice. She has expertise in research and evaluation of business support initiatives, learning and skills and workforce development.

 

Kathleen has worked extensively on behalf of Scottish Enterprise and the Scottish Government. She has also led or played key roles in high profile studies for Highlands and Islands Enterprise, Local Authorities, Regional Development Agencies, the Department for Education, the NHS and Local Health Boards.

 

Kathleen is a skilled interviewer and focus group facilitator. She has consulted widely with businesses in a number of studies including, the evaluation of investment and support provided by the Scottish Government to third sector enterprises, evaluation of the Scottish Co-Investment Fund, the interim evaluation of Mentoring For All for East Midlands Development Agency (EMDA); and an evaluation of a high growth coaching pilot for the South East England Development Agency (SEEDA).

 

Kathleen was part of the teams that completed economic impact evaluations of Scottish Enterprise interventions with Account and Client Managed (ACM) companies and of the agency's support to the Scottish textile's sector. Kathleen recently led a major sector profiling study to map and assess the impact of the social enterprise sector in the Highlands and Islands on behalf of HIE and a learning needs analysis on behalf of NHS Education for Scotland.
